UK wheat imports slow in December, lag last year's pace

By Kitco News / February 13, 2018 / www.kitco.com / Article Link

LONDON, Feb 13 (Reuters) -

* British wheat exports slowed in December and are running well behind last season's pace, according to customs data.

* Exports for the month totalled 24,566 tonnes, down from the prior month's 53,539 tonnes.

* Cumulative exports for the season, which started on July 1, 2017, totalled 272,479 tonnes, sharply down from 1.07 million tonnes during the same period a year earlier.

* Wheat imports during December totalled 116,120 tonnes, down from the prior month's 161,027 tonnes.

* Cumulative imports of 856,994 tonnes were slightly up from 840,094 tonnes in the same period last year.
